2nd Day Box Office Collection: Marjaavaan remains flat on Saturday, Motichoor Chaknachoor dull

After the blockbuster Ek Villain, Sidharth Malhotra & Riteish Deshmukh are back again together in the new Hindi offering Marjaavaan co-stars Rakul Preet & Tara Sutaria. After a decent opening on Friday, the film has witnessed a usual jump in footfalls on Saturday.

Directed by Milap Zaveri, the Hindi romantic action has got failed to convince critics and gathered a neutral word of mouth. From the audience, it is getting mixed reactions but still, it had registered the decent opening business of 7.03 crores on Friday from 2922 screens.

On the next day i.e. Saturday, Marjaavaan has recorded a negligible jump in footfalls and managed to collect the amount of 7.21 crores. After 2 days, the total collection of the film has become 14.24 crores nett at the domestic box office. As per the current trend, it is expected to rake around 22 crores in the opening weekend.

On the other hand, Nawazuddin Siddiqui and Athiya Shetty starrer Motichoor Chaknachoor has got succeed to impress many critics and received positive reviews for its delightful storyline. But still, it is not getting enough footfalls in theatres across the country.

On Friday, Debamitra Biswal’s directorial was opened at a dull note and did the business of only 0.30 crore. While on Saturday, it took a slight jump and minted 0.35 crore. After 2 days, its total collection has become 0.65 crore nett at the domestic box office.
